IP Ratings and What They Mean Waterproof Mobile
The Ingress Protection (IP) rating is a fashionable metric used to specify the level of protection a tool has towards solids and beverages. When deciding on a waterproof cell, knowing the IP rating is crucial. The IP score includes two numbers: the primary refers to protection towards solids (like dust), and the second denotes protection towards liquids (like water).
For instance, a waterproof mobile with an IP68 score is completely protected against dust (6) and may resist immersion in water beyond 1 meter for a particular time (8). Another common rating is IP67, which means it is able to be submerged in water up to one meter for approximately 30 minutes. These scores provide peace of mind to customers who might also, by chance, drop their telephones in water or use them in rainy situations.

Limitations of Waterproof Mobile Technology
While water-resistant mobiles offer remarkable protection, they may not be invincible. The term “water-proof” can be deceptive, as no smartphone is totally proof against water damage under all conditions. The effectiveness of the waterproof seals can degrade over the years, in particularly with rough handling or after a couple of drops.
Also, waterproofing doesn’t cover damage from different drinks like saltwater, chlorinated pool water, or liquids. Using a waterproof cellphone underwater, specifically for extended periods or at great depths, can still result in harm. It’s important to observe producer’s suggestions and avoid pushing the cellphone past its intended limits.
How to Care for Your Waterproof Mobile
Maintaining your waterproof cell nicely ensures its durability. After exposure to water, specifically salt or chlorinated waterproof mobile, rinse the smartphone with clean water and dry it thoroughly with a smooth cloth. Avoid the use of the charging port at the same time as the telephone is moist, as this could cause a short circuit or corrosion.
Keep the smartphone’s exterior free from dirt and particles that would interfere with the waterproof seals. Regularly investigate the tool for cracks or harm to the casing, which could compromise its resistance to water. Also, avoid editing the telephone or the usage of unofficial add-ons, which could have an effect on its protective features.
